What's your approval rating for Sen. Harry Reid?

by: Clem Guttata

Tue Jan 13, 2009 at 09:06:57 AM EST


According to a recent dKos/R2000 poll, Sen. Harry Reid "enjoys" a nationwide approve/disapprove/don't know rating of 33 / 41 / 26 (that's a net -8). By comparison, in the same survey Obama is +38, Pelosi +2, and the Republican congressional leadership much worse even than Reid.

Count West Virginian HH among those disapproving of Reid's leadership of the Senate.
